Item Description
Get 2 hours writing coach time with former Chicago Tribune columnist and Pulitzer Prize finalist, Louis Carlozo.
As a Chicago Tribune journalist for 16 years, Lou Carlozo wore many hats, from nationally syndicated DVD columnist, to music critic, to crime reporter featured recently on several Investigation Discovery TV episodes. A journalism textbook author, award-winning essayist and current writer for U.S. News Report, Lou will take you through an exciting process that will help you break writer’s block for good, and get started on that book, memoir or writing project of your dreams. A former Loyola University adjunct professor, Lou also coaches experienced writers and can take your writing to new levels of style, panache and authority. Motivated, positive and fun, Lou takes your work seriously (just not himself), and has been praised by the likes of National Book Award winning authors James McBride and Tim Weiner.
